I have a running 1985 Toyota Cressida that I want to take from an automatic to a 5-speed manual. However, Cressida parts are hard to find around here. My neighbor has a 5-speed manual 1984 (?) Supra that he uses as a parts car, and i want to take the engine and the transmission out of there and put it in my Cressida. I don't know if this will work, but I've heard that Cressida's and Supra's have similar engines. Will this work? Any imput would be very helpful, thanks.

They share quite a few parts, including engines, crossmembers, etc.

You will need to take your existing front oil sump, and oil pickup and dipstick and move it over to the 84 supra engine before you drop that Supra engine into the Cressida (The Supra uses a mid sump engine, and will not clear the Cressida's crossmember if you don't swap it).

You should be able to use the bellhousing and 5 speed tranny from the Supra, along with the clutch, and pedals and migrate them over to the Cressida (I know a few people that have done 5 speed conversions on their MX83, MX73, and MX63.
